Exploring Different Fields

There are so many different areas of study out there waiting for you to explore. From science and mathematics to art and history, the possibilities are endless. Let’s take a closer look at some popular areas of study:

1. Science

Science is all about understanding the world around us through observation, experimentation, and analysis. It includes subjects like biology, chemistry, physics, and more. If you love asking questions and finding answers, science might be the perfect area of study for you.

2. Mathematics

Mathematics is like a puzzle that helps us solve problems and make sense of the world. From counting numbers to solving complex equations, mathematics is a fundamental area of study that is essential for many other fields like science, engineering, and technology.

3. Language Arts

Language arts focus on the power of words and communication. It includes subjects like reading, writing, grammar, and literature. By studying language arts, you can unlock the ability to express yourself creatively and effectively.

4. Social Studies

Social studies help us understand human behavior, societies, and cultures throughout history and in the present. Subjects like history, geography, civics, and economics fall under this area of study. By exploring social studies, you can become a global citizen with a deeper understanding of the world.

Frequently Asked Questions

What does the term “area of study” refer to?

An area of study is a specific academic discipline or field of knowledge that encompasses a particular subject matter. It involves the exploration, research, and understanding of a specific topic through various methods and approaches.

How do individuals choose their area of study?

Individuals typically choose their area of study based on their interests, career goals, and personal passions. Factors such as aptitude, market demand, and future growth opportunities also play a role in selecting an area of study.

Can someone change their area of study during their academic journey?

Yes, individuals can change their area of study during their academic journey. Many educational institutions allow students to switch majors or specializations, provided they meet the necessary requirements for the new area of study.

Why is it important to define one’s area of study?

Defining one’s area of study is crucial for focusing academic efforts, developing expertise, and pursuing specific career paths. It helps individuals concentrate their learning, research, and professional development in a particular field, leading to greater depth of knowledge and specialization.
